本申请涉及数字信息的传输领域,尤其涉及终端管控方法及系统。
背景技术:
随着移动设备的飞速发展,智能手机、平板电脑等移动设备在企业中的使用也越来越广泛。如何对移动设备进行集中管理和控制,是目前企业管理诸多问题中比较关键的一个问题。emm(企业移动管理)系统的产生,很好地解决了企业的这个难题。
emm系统可实现对一组移动终端的管理。例如,对于参加某一会议的一组工作人员,对其持有的手机进行管控以使得例如在会议期间手机保持静音或者关机,有保密要求的会议还会要求禁止拍照、摄像等。
然而,目前建立管控群组均是人工逐一添加进行组建,对于各种会议非常多的大型企业,这种方式耗时耗力,效率较低。
技术实现要素:
为了克服现有技术中存在的不足,本发明要解决的技术问题是提供一种终端管控方法及系统,其能自动建立受控群组并下发管控策略,提高企业的生产力。
为解决上述技术问题,本发明终端管控方法,包括:
响应于服务器接收到会议通知邮件,对所述邮件进行解析;
根据解析结果确定所述邮件的所有收件人及会议属性;
获取与所述会议属性对应的预定管控策略;
将所述管控策略下发到所述所有收件人中的每一个的受控设备。
作为本发明所述方法的改进,所述方法还包括:所述受控设备在会议开始时调用系统接口执行所述管控策略;及所述受控设备在会议结束时恢复到原有的策略。
作为本发明所述方法的另一种改进,所述方法还包括:所述服务器在会议开始时确定所述受控设备是否处于相应会议室中;响应于确定一个或多个受控设备不在相应会议室中,向相应受控设备下发不执行所述管控策略的指令。
作为本发明所述方法的又一种改进,所述方法还包括:响应于确定所述收件人中的一个或多个不参加会议,向相应受控设备下发不执行所述管控策略的指令。
为解决上述技术问题,本发明终端管控系统,包括:
解析模块,用于响应于服务器接收到会议通知邮件,对所述邮件进行解析;
确定模块,用于根据解析结果确定所述邮件的所有收件人及会议属性;
获取模块,用于获取与所述会议属性对应的预定管控策略;
下发模块,用于将所述管控策略下发到所述所有收件人中的每一个的受控设备。
作为本发明所述系统的改进,所述系统还包括:执行模块,用于使所述受控设备在会议开始时调用系统接口执行所述管控策略;及恢复模块,用于使所述受控设备在会议结束时恢复到原有的策略。
作为本发明所述系统的另一种改进,所述系统还包括:位置判断模块,用于使所述服务器在会议开始时确定所述受控设备是否处于相应会议室中;第一指令下发模块,用于响应于确定一个或多个受控设备不在相应会议室中,向相应受控设备下发不执行所述管控策略的指令。
作为本发明所述系统的又一种改进,所述系统还包括:第二指令下发模块,用于响应于确定所述收件人中的一个或多个不参加会议,向相应受控设备下发不执行所述管控策略的指令。
为解决上述技术问题,本发明的有形计算机可读介质,包括用于执行上述终端管控方法的计算机程序代码。
为解决上述技术问题,本发明提供一种装置,包括至少一个处理器;及至少一个存储器,含有计算机程序代码,所述至少一个存储器和所述计算机程序代码被配置为利用所述至少一个处理器使得所述装置执行本发明的终端管控方法的至少部分步骤。
按照本发明,会议发起人在使用邮件发出会议通知时抄送指定邮箱,emm服务器接收到该邮箱邮件并解析邮件内容,当判断为会议邀请时,根据参会人员邮箱查询出所持有的移动设备,并下发预先配置好的策略及会议时间,实现了管控设备的自动建组和管控策略的自动下发,节约了时间和劳动力,提高了企业的生产力。移动设备接收到策略后在会议开始时执行策略,并在会议结束时恢复原有策略。
结合附图阅读本发明实施方式的详细描述后,本发明的其它特点和优点将变得更加清楚。
附图说明
图1为根据本发明方法的一实施例的流程图。
图2为根据本发明系统的一实施例的结构示意图。
为清晰起见,这些附图均为示意性及简化的图,它们只给出了对于理解本发明所必要的细节,而省略其他细节。
具体实施方式
下面参照附图对本发明的实施方式和实施例进行详细说明。
通过下面给出的详细描述,本发明的适用范围将显而易见。然而,应当理解,在详细描述和具体例子表明本发明优选实施例的同时,它们仅为说明目的给出。
emm(enterprisemobilitymanagement,企业移动管理)系统是当前企业在移动信息化运营过程中可以借助的重要管理平台,其完成对企业应用的部署、管控。
移动设备通过emm客户端注册到emm系统中,emm客户端与emm服务器通过网络如wifi连接,可以从emm服务器接收管控策略/指令。
为实施本发明,emm系统在企业邮件服务器中具有一个账号,emm系统中具有邮件接收模块,登录账号后可以通过pop3或imap协议接收邮件。
管理员通过emm管理平台预先按需配置针对特定会议的管控策略,如设备静音或关机、禁用摄像头等。
下面结合图1所示流程图对根据本发明一实施例的终端管控方法的各步骤进行具体说明。
在步骤s102,会议发起人向计划邀请参加会议的人员发送会议通知邮件,同时该邮件抄送emm服务器的指定邮箱账号。
在步骤s104,emm服务器在接收到会议通知邮件之后,通过邮件的收件人地址、邮件主题、邮件内容等对该邮件进行解析。
在步骤s106,根据解析结果确定所述邮件的所有收件人及会议属性。收件人通过收件人地址确定,会议属性至少包括:会议名称、会议开始时间、会议结束时间和会议室名称。
在步骤s108,根据会议名称从emm服务器获取与之对应的预先配置的管控策略。
在步骤s110,emm服务器将预先配置的管控策略及会议开始时间和会议结束时间下发到所确定的每一收件人即参会人员的受控移动设备中。
移动设备即emm客户端在接收到管控策略后在会议开始时调用系统接口执行该管控策略,并在会议结束时恢复到原有的策略。
这样,受控终端的分组可自动确定和建立,不再需要管理员通过emm管理平台为每一会议配置相应的受控终端分组,大大节省了人力,降低企业成本并提高企业生产力。
根据本发明方法的一种实施方式,除图1所示的各步骤之外,所述方法还包括:emm服务器在会议开始时确定对应的受控设备是否处于相应会议室中;如果确定一个或多个受控设备不在相应会议室中,则向不在会议室中的受控设备下发不执行相应管控策略的指令,以避免相应受控设备受到不适当的管控。反之,如果受控设备在相应会议室中,则不进行任何动作,相应受控设备在会议开始时自动执行相应的管控策略。确定受控设备是否处于会议室中可以已知的多种方式中的任何一种进行。例如,emm服务器接收受控设备的gps坐标并将其与会议室的gps坐标范围进行比较,如果受控设备的gps坐标在会议室的gps坐标范围内,则表明受控设备处于会议室中。作为备选,emm服务器也可接收会议室入口的nfc(近场通信)设备发送的信息,当参会人员进入会议室时,可将其受控设备刷该nfc设备,从而使emm服务器获知其是否处于会议室中。
根据本发明方法的另一种实施方式,除图1所示的各步骤之外,所述方法还包括:响应于确定会议通知收件人中的一个或多个不参加会议,向相应受控设备下发不执行所述管控策略的指令,以避免其届时受到不适当的管控。由于会议通知是提前下发的,距会议开始有一定时间,期间一些收件人由于有其它安排可能不能参加会议,如果其移动设备届时仍受到管控是不合理的。为此,emm服务器可通过收到不能参加会议的邮件回复或者通过企业的办公自动化(oa)系统获知部分收件人不能参加会议,此时emm服务器可向其移动设备追发不执行相应管控策略的指令。
图2示出了根据本发明的终端管控系统的一实施例的示意图,该系统包括:解析模块202,用于响应于服务器接收到会议通知邮件,对所述邮件进行解析;确定模块204,用于根据解析结果确定所述邮件的所有收件人及会议属性;获取模块206,用于获取与所述会议属性对应的预定管控策略;下发模块208,用于将所述管控策略下发到所述所有收件人中的每一个的受控设备;执行模块210,用于使所述受控设备在会议开始时调用系统接口执行所述管控策略;及恢复模块212,用于使所述受控设备在会议结束时恢复到原有的策略。
根据本发明系统的一种实施方式,除结合图2所示和所述的各个模块之外,所述系统还包括:位置判断模块,用于使所述服务器在会议开始时确定所述受控设备是否处于相应会议室中;及第一指令下发模块,用于响应于确定一个或多个受控设备不在相应会议室中,向相应受控设备下发不执行所述管控策略的指令。
根据本发明系统的另一种实施方式,除结合图2所示和所述的各个模块之外,所述系统还包括第二指令下发模块,用于响应于确定所述收件人中的一个或多个不参加会议,向相应受控设备下发不执行所述管控策略的指令。
在此所述的多个不同实施例或者其特定特征、结构或特性可在本发明的一个或多个实施方式中适当组合。另外,在某些情形下,只要适当,流程图中和/或流水处理描述的步骤顺序可修改,并不必须精确按照所描述的顺序执行。另外,本发明的多个不同方面可使用软件、硬件、固件或者其组合和/或执行所述功能的其它计算机实施的模块或装置进行实施。本发明的软件实施可包括保存在计算机可读介质中并由一个或多个处理器执行的可执行代码。计算机可读介质可包括计算机硬盘驱动器、rom、ram、闪存、便携计算机存储介质如cd-rom、dvd-rom、闪盘驱动器和/或例如具有通用串行总线(usb)接口的其它装置,和/或任何其它适当的有形或非短暂计算机可读介质或可执行代码可保存于其上并由处理器执行的计算机存储器。本发明可结合任何适当的操作系统使用。
除非明确指出,在此所用的单数形式“一”、“该”均包括复数含义(即具有“至少一”的意思)。应当进一步理解,说明书中使用的术语“具有”、“包括”和/或“包含”表明存在所述的特征、步骤、操作、元件和/或部件,但不排除存在或增加一个或多个其他特征、步骤、操作、元件、部件和/或其组合。如在此所用的术语“和/或”包括一个或多个列举的相关项目的任何及所有组合。
前面说明了本发明的一些优选实施例,但是应当强调的是,本发明不局限于这些实施例,而是可以本发明主题范围内的其它方式实现。本领域技术人员可以在本发明技术构思的启发和不脱离本发明内容的基础上对本发明作出各种变形和修改,这些变形或修改仍落入本发明的保护范围之内。